Set Up a Theft Deterrent Module (TDM) Using Existing Keys

WARNING: This page is about a different car, the 2007 Pontiac G5 Pursuit, 2007 Pontiac G5, and 2007 Chevrolet Cobalt. However, it is still accessible from the selected car via links, so may be relevant.
IMPORTANT:
  • Use this procedure only if replacing the theft deterrent module (TDM) using the existing vehicle keys.
  • Because of how vehicle key information and theft deterrent passwords are stored within the TDM, the Set Up a New Theft Deterrent Module procedure must be performed prior to the removal and replacement of the TDM if the vehicle keys are being reused. Performing the setup procedure first allows the scan tool to extract the key information and passwords from the old TDM prior to its removal. Failure to perform this step will result in the failure to learn the existing vehicle keys and new vehicle keys will be required when replacing the TDM.

    Do not use the scan tool for any other programming operations while performing this procedure. Doing so will erase the stored data retrieved from the original TDM and cause the set-up to fail.

  1. Perform the 10-Minute Relearn Procedure using the Prepare Module For TDM Setup Procedure calibration. Refer to the 10-Minute Relearn Procedure below.
  2. Connect a scan tool to the vehicle.
  3. Turn ON the ignition, with the engine OFF.
  4. With a scan tool, select TDM in the Vehicle Control Systems Module Replacement/Setup data list.
  5. Select Step 1.
  6. Select Use Existing Keys.
  7. Follow the scan tool on-screen instructions. The scan tool will then display Replace Module Per Service Manual. At this time, replace the theft deterrent module (TDM). Refer to.
  8. After the new TDM has been installed, using the scan tool, select Step 2 and follow the on-screen instructions.
